FF News Posted December 16, 2015 Share Posted December 16, 2015 Ryman League side Peavehaven and Telscombe have announced that they have come to the "difficult decision" to cut their playing budget. A statement released on the club website on Wednesday explained the reasons behind the decision. "The committee of Peacehaven & Telscombe Football Club has made the difficult decision to cut the playing budget by half for the rest of the season. As a committee we have been, and will continue to work extremely hard to ensure that we maintain our status within the Ryman League. This decision was not an easy one to make but in the interest of the football club and grass roots football we have made this very hard decision to reduce the overall wage bill. This has meant that a few of our senior players have made a very quick decision to leave the club, and obviously we are very disappointed, but wish them well in their future playing career. They are Jamie Brotherton, Fraser Logan, Jon Marzetti and Mark Zydonic. Manager Simon Colbran who only joined us three months ago, and has been put in a very difficult situation, has advised us, although it will not be easy on this budget, he will work extremely hard with his coaching team, to develop a squad that we as a club will be proud of. We truly want to thank Simon for not running away from us immediately in this current climate and we hope that we can return to the level of finance we previously agreed with him as soon as we are in a steady financial position.
